Rain garden installation services involve designing and creating landscaped areas that are specifically crafted to manage stormwater runoff effectively. These gardens typically feature native plants, specialized soil mixes, and strategic grading to capture and absorb rainwater, reducing excess water pooling on property surfaces. Experienced local contractors assess the unique layout of a property to develop a rain garden that not only handles water flow but also enhances the aesthetic appeal of the landscape. Proper installation ensures that stormwater is directed away from foundations and other vulnerable areas, helping to protect the structural integrity of the property.

This service is particularly beneficial for addressing common drainage problems faced by homeowners. Excess water pooling in yards, around foundations, or along walkways can lead to soil erosion, muddy patches, and even structural damage over time. Rain gardens help mitigate these issues by providing a designated area for water to drain and infiltrate into the ground naturally. They also help prevent water from entering basements or crawl spaces, reducing the risk of flooding and water-related repairs. For properties experiencing frequent standing water after storms, a professionally installed rain garden can be a practical solution to improve drainage and reduce water-related concerns.

The overview below groups typical Rain Garden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Naples, FL.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Rain Gardens - Typical costs for smaller rain garden installations range from $250 to $600. Many routine projects in Naples and nearby areas fall within this range, covering basic landscaping and drainage solutions.

Medium-Size Projects - Larger, more detailed rain gardens often c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common for residential properties seeking enhanced water management without extensive excavation.

Full Installation or Replacement - Complete rain garden installations or replacements can range from $1,500 to $3,000. Fewer projects reach into this tier, usually involving more complex site prep and custom design features.

Complex or Large-Scale Systems - Very large or intricate rain garden systems may exceed $3,000 and can reach $5,000 or more. Such projects are less frequent and typically involve extensive excavation, specialized materials, or integration with existing landscape features.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When evaluating contractors for rain garden installation,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ects in the Naples, FL area. Homeowners should look for service providers who have a proven track record of designing and installing rain gardens comparable in size and scope to the one envisioned. Asking about previous work can provide insight into their familiarity with local soil conditions, drainage challenges, and plant selections that thrive in the region. A contractor’s experience with projects like yours can help ensure they understand the specific requirements and potential obstacles unique to the local environment.

Clear, written expectations are essential when comparing service providers. Homeowners should seek detailed descriptions of the scope of work, materials to be used, and the steps involved in the installation process. Having this information in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and provides a basis for evaluating whether a contractor’s approach aligns with the homeowner’s goals. It’s also beneficial to request a straightforward outline of the project timeline and any responsibilities the homeowner might have during the process, ensuring transparency and clarity from the outset.

Reputable references and strong communication are key indicators of a trustworthy service provider. Homeowners are encouraged to ask for references from past clients who had similar rain garden projects completed nearby. Speaking with previous customers can reveal insights into the contractor’s reliability, quality of work, and how effectively they communicated throughout the project. Good communication includes prompt responses to questions, clarity in explanations, and a willingness to address concerns. These qualities help foster a smooth working relationship and contribute to a successful rain garden installation tailored to the homeowner’s landscape.
